The Social Buccaneer (1916 film)
The Social Buccaneer is a 1916 American silent drama film directed by Jack Conway and starring J. Warren Kerrigan, Louise Lovely and Maude George.[1]

Cast
- J. Warren Kerrigan as Chattfield Bruce
- Louise Lovely as Marjorie Woods
- Maude George as Miss Goldberg
- Harry Carter as Caglioni
- Marc B. Robbins as Nathan Goldberg
- Hayward Mack as Sir Archibald Bamford
